Question: Who do you think should primarily provide care for older people?
Choices: "Government" "Private companies/for-profit organisations" "Non-profit organisations/charities/cooperatives" "Religious organisations" "Family, relatives or friends"
Data: % of "Private companies/for-profit organisations"
Period:
Area:
21 countries/ areas
Highlight:
1 Japan15.7%
2 Switzerland12.8%
3 Slovakia11.6%
4 Sweden10.5%
5 United States8.6%
6 Austria8.3%
7 Hungary7.4%
7 Slovenia7.4%
9 Denmark7.0%
10 New Zealand6.1%
11 Lithuania6.0%
12 Germany 5.9%
13 Mexico3.9%
14 Israel3.8%
15 Spain3.5%
16 Czech Republic3.4%
16 Finland3.4%
18 France3.3%
19 Australia2.9%
20 United Kingdom2.2%
21 Iceland1.7%

Note
Can't choose/ No answer are excluded.

No data for 17 countries.

Source
ISSP 2017
